Due to my mother's grave illness and a job change that was not anticipated, and a possible move, I am making a killer offer to someone that wants to take a superb candidate car.

It has a lot going for it, including one of the very best interiors on any 914 I have ever found, have new and excellent parts, including 4 good bilsteins and 140 springs for the car. Craig at Camp 914 just did a ton of things before I drove it home to here.

Bought about $600 or more in new parts that go with the car. New Bosch starter not installed. All new parts are still in the AA and PP boxes. New vacuum hose kit from AA. Boxes of parts from PP. Anyone that truly knows me here, knows that I am a quality nut and bought a lot even just starting out.

I also spent about $500 with Bruce Stone for bright stuff to really make the car nice.

I will NOT separate the parts from the car. This is ONLY a package deal.

This is a working car. No Smog needed. Titled in CA last month, new "BLUE914" vanity plates due to me any day. Craig was not wrong when he said it is a driver, but I had planned on a complete redo, but those plans had to be abandoned.

I have about $9K in the car, including the 6960 price I paid to Camp. And Craig did another $550 in work to ensure an uneventful drive to SoCal.

I just cannot take on a project and my elderly mom is very costly right now.

I want $6000 and you get it all. I want the car to go to someone that can take the project on. This is not a cutup car. I drove it 1,000 miles to home and all hell broke loose at home, with my mom, and at work.

Tires are almost new, I installed new brake pads (PBR) in the front, and all fluids are new. New wires, all new filters, etc. The Triad Exhaust sounds wonderful.

I am using Craig's pics, cause nothing has changed since I got it. 145K on speedo is not accurate, but it is what I put on the CA registration, cause they inspect the car. I think the PO did yellow LED's in the cabin, because it is really bright and doesn't look like the old bulbs at night.

Remember, please. $6000 and no separating anything from the car or the parts package. Available to drive away from Anaheim Hills, CA.
